Mooring Operation Audits

Mooring incidents remain one of the most consistent causes of serious injury and equipment failure at sea, and one of the most preventable. Safe Lanes' Mooring Operation Audits give shipowners and managers an independent, on-the-ground assessment of mooring equipment, crew practice and procedural compliance — measured against the latest OCIMF MEG4 guidelines.

We inspect winches, ropes, wires and fittings for condition and suitability, observe crew technique during mooring operations where possible, and review risk assessments, permits and training records. Snap-back zones, communication protocols and line management practices are assessed as closely as the hardware itself.

The result is a practical, risk-ranked action plan that helps prevent high-consequence incidents before they happen — not a compliance checklist filed away and forgotten.
